Extracorporeal Shock Wave Therapy (ESWT) and Its Role in Men’s Sexual Health
Extracorporeal Shock Wave Therapy (ESWT) has gained popularity as a non-invasive and effective treatment for various men’s sexual health issues. ESWT involves the use of low-intensity shock waves to stimulate the growth of new blood vessels in the penis, enhance blood flow, and improve erectile function. Furthermore, ESWT has shown promising results in addressing conditions such as Peyronie’s disease, a condition characterized by the development of fibrous scar tissue inside the penis, leading to curvature and pain during erections.

3. Is ESWT a painful procedure, and are there any potential side effects?
ESWT is a non-invasive procedure that is generally well-tolerated by patients. Some individuals may experience mild discomfort during the treatment sessions, but overall, ESWT is considered safe and does not require anesthesia. Potential side effects are minimal and may include temporary redness or bruising at the treatment site.
4. How long does it take to see results from ESWT treatment?
Patients undergoing ESWT often experience improvements in erectile function and overall sexual health within a few weeks of completing the treatment sessions. The extent of improvement may vary depending on individual factors, and patients are encouraged to maintain open communication with their healthcare providers throughout the treatment process.
